Description:

Machia Biological Park, located near Jodhpur, Rajasthan, offers a captivating glimpse into the region's diverse flora and fauna. Spread across a vast area, the park provides a natural habitat for various animal species, including lions, tigers, deer, desert cats, and various species of birds. Visitors can explore the park through well-maintained trails, offering excellent opportunities for wildlife spotting and photography. The park also features a Machia Fort, from where you can enjoy the scenic view of the surrounding area and the sunset. It's an ideal destination for nature lovers and families seeking a peaceful escape from the city's hustle and bustle. The park aims to promote wildlife conservation and raise awareness about the importance of protecting natural habitats.

History:

Machia Biological Park was established to conserve the flora and fauna of the Marwar region and provide a safe haven for rescued animals. It was developed around the existing Machia Fort, a historical structure that offers panoramic views of Jodhpur and the surrounding landscape. The park's creation reflects the growing awareness of the need for wildlife conservation in the face of increasing urbanization and habitat loss. Over the years, the park has expanded its collection of animals and improved its facilities to provide a better experience for visitors and a more suitable environment for its inhabitants. It has become a popular destination for both locals and tourists, contributing to the region's tourism industry and promoting environmental education.
